Active and Concurrent Topology Maintenance

نویسندگان

  • Xiaozhou Li
  • Jayadev Misra
  • C. Greg Plaxton
چکیده

A central problem for structured peer-to-peer networks is topology maintenance, that is, how to properly update neighbor variables when nodes join and leave the network, possibly concurrently. In this paper, we first present a protocol that maintains a ring, the basis of several structured peer-to-peer networks. We then present a protocol that maintains Ranch, a topology consisting of multiple rings. The protocols handle both joins and leaves concurrently and actively (i.e., neighbor variables are updated once a join or a leave occurs). We use an assertional method to prove the correctness of the protocols, that is, we first identify a global invariant for a protocol and then show that every action of the protocol preserves the invariant. The protocols are simple and the proofs are rigorous and explicit.

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Analyzing the Effect Adding an Active Feedback Network with an Inductive behavior to a Common-Gate Topology as a Transimpedance Amplifier for Low-Power and Wide-Band Communication Applications

  Common Gate (CG) topologies are commonly used as the first stage in Transimpedance Amplifiers (TIA), due to their low input resistance. But, this structure is not solely used as a TIA and comes with other topologies such as differential amplifiers or negative resistances and capacitances. This paper deals with analyzing the effect of adding an active feedback network to a common gate topology...

متن کامل

Active route-maintenance protocol for signal-based communication path in ad-hoc networks

Ad hoc wireless networks consist of mobile hosts in a network without base stations, and are characterized by a highly dynamic network topology. The network topology changes frequently due to host migration, signal interference and power outages, making routing maintenance a challenging consideration in designing routing protocols. This study presents an active route-maintenance protocol to pre...

متن کامل

Maintaining the Ranch topology

Topology maintenance, or how to handle the possibly concurrent joining and leaving of nodes, is acentral problem for structured peer-to-peer networks. A good topology maintenance protocol should runefficiently, fully maintain the topology, and should not unduly restrict concurrency. In this paper, wepresent such a protocol for a multi-ring topology called Ranch. The protocol is effi...

متن کامل

Concurrent Abuse of Alcohol and Methadone

Background: Opioid abuse is common in Iran. In recent years, methadone maintenance therapy (MMT) has gained popularity in this country. This study aimed at evaluation concurrent abuse of alcohol in patients under MMT. Methods: A predesigned questionnaire was developed and completed after obtaining verbal consent among 49 subjects under MMT in Kian Rehabilitation Centre during January 2014. Resu...

متن کامل

A Peer to Peer Overlay Approach for Topology Maintenance in Wireless Networks

Over the Internet today, computing and communications environments are signif icantly more complex and confusion than classical distributed systems, lacking any centralized organization or hierarchical control. Heuristic algorithm is used to maintaining a topology in wireless peer to peer networks. Here the topology of the Mobile Ad Hoc Netw ork (MANET) is maintained via peer to peer overlay no...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 2004